J. Gordon Leishman is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Computational Mechanics and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, J. Gordon Leishman has authored 142 papers receiving a total of 4.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 113 papers in Aerospace Engineering, 101 papers in Computational Mechanics and 17 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in J. Gordon Leishman’s work include Fluid Dynamics and Turbulent Flows (75 papers), Computational Fluid Dynamics and Aerodynamics (47 papers) and Aerodynamics and Fluid Dynamics Research (29 papers). J. Gordon Leishman is often cited by papers focused on Fluid Dynamics and Turbulent Flows (75 papers), Computational Fluid Dynamics and Aerodynamics (47 papers) and Aerodynamics and Fluid Dynamics Research (29 papers). J. Gordon Leishman collaborates with scholars based in United States, South Korea and United Kingdom. J. Gordon Leishman's co-authors include Ashish Bagai, Manikandan Ramasamy, Mahendra J. Bhagwat, Shreyas Ananthan, Khanh Quoc Nguyen, Sandeep Gupta, Berend G. van der Wall, Inderjit Chopra, Preston Martin and Andrew C. Baker and has published in prestigious journals such as AIAA Journal, Journal of Sound and Vibration and SAE technical papers on CD-ROM/SAE technical paper series.
